Ali ibn Ibrahim has narrated from his father and Muhammad ibn Yahya from Muhammad ibn al-Hassan from those he mentioned, both of them from Ibn Abi ‘Umayr from ibn ’Udhayna from Burayd ibn Mu‘awiya who has said that he asked abu Ja‘far about the meaning of the following verse. “. . Say, ‘God and those who have the knowledge of the Book are sufficient witness (to my prophet-hood).’” (13:43)
The Imam said, “It is a reference to us. Ali
is the first among us and the most virtuous and the best among us after the Prophet (s.a.)”
